OneStream, Inc.(OS) - 2025 Q3 - Quarterly Report

Revenue Performance - Software revenue represented 94% of total revenue for the three months ended September 30, 2025, and 95% for the same period in 2024[131]. - Total revenue for the three months ended September 30, 2025, was $154.3 million, an increase of $25.2 million, or 19%, compared to $129.1 million for the same period in 2024[169]. - Subscription revenue reached $140.9 million, accounting for 91% of total revenue, representing a 27% increase from $110.7 million, or 86% of total revenue, in the prior year[170]. - License revenue decreased by 64% to $4.2 million, or 3% of total revenue, down from $11.7 million, or 9% of total revenue, in the same quarter of 2024[171]. - Professional services and other revenue increased by 38% to $9.2 million, or 6% of total revenue, compared to $6.7 million, or 5% of total revenue, in the prior year[172]. - Total revenue for the nine months ended September 30, 2025 was $438.2 million, an increase of $81.3 million, or 23%, compared to $356.9 million for the same period in 2024[188]. - Subscription revenue for the nine months ended September 30, 2025 was $399.7 million, representing a 29% increase from $309.5 million in the same period of 2024[189]. Customer Growth - The company had 1,739 customers as of September 30, 2025, reflecting a year-over-year growth of 13% from 1,534 customers in 2024[142]. - Revenue from customers outside the United States accounted for 34% of total revenue for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to 29% in 2024[134]. - The majority of new customers have been on SaaS contracts, which have accounted for more than 90% of new customer contracts since 2023[132]. Financial Metrics - Gross profit for the three months ended September 30, 2025, was $105.1 million, compared to $64.7 million in the same period of 2024[165]. - Gross margin improved to 68% for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to 50% for the same period in 2024[167]. - Operating expenses totaled $122.5 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$319.9 million in the same period of 2024[165]. - The net loss attributable to OneStream, Inc. for the three months ended September 30, 2025, was $8.9 million, compared to a net loss of $171.9 million in the same period of 2024[165]. - Non-GAAP operating loss for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$89.6 million, an improvement from a loss of $272.1 million for the same period in 2024[209]. - Free cash flow for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$70.0 million, compared to $33.8 million for the same period in 2024[210]. Cost Management - Total cost of revenue decreased by 24% to $49.3 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, down from $64.4 million in the same period of 2024[173]. - Sales and marketing expenses decreased by 61% to $63.5 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, down from $162.7 million in the same period of 2024[179]. - Research and development expenses were $30.6 million for the three months ended September 30, 2025, a decrease of 63% from $83.0 million in the same period of 2024[180]. - General and administrative expenses decreased by $22.9 million, or 21%, to $87.6 million for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$110.5 million for the same period in 2024[201]. Future Outlook - The company plans to continue investing in research and development to enhance platform features and capabilities, including AI-enabled solutions[148]. - The company plans to increase investments in sales and marketing, as well as research and development, to support future growth[161][162]. - The company is focused on expanding its international business and plans to invest in personnel and marketing to support this growth[147]. Cash and Liquidity - As of September 30, 2025, the company had cash and cash equivalents of $653.9 million and an undrawn credit facility of $150.0 million[211]. - Net cash provided by operating activities for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$70.9 million, resulting from a net loss of $69.0 million offset by noncash charges[223]. - Total contractual obligations as of September 30, 2025, amounted to $42.15 million, with operating lease obligations of $20.69 million and purchase obligations of $21.46 million[230]. Market and Economic Conditions - The company has not entered into any foreign currency hedging contracts, as exchange rate fluctuations have not materially impacted operating results[240]. - The company expects to continue growing its foreign operations and customer sales, which may increase risks associated with currency fluctuations[240]. - Inflation has not had a material effect on the company's business; however, significant inflationary pressures could harm financial condition and results of operations[242].
